Transaction 34762c5f81eb3af44e18fbf95a8f6d020228a6541fc37cdd159575f4b030b3c9

1 Input
2 Outputs
  • 34762c5f81eb3af44e18fbf95a8f6d020228a6541fc37cdd159575f4b030b3c9:0
  • value  50000000
    address  388Bm9YFBdRXyHebMbJsvAsXn8wUDmDCHv
  • 34762c5f81eb3af44e18fbf95a8f6d020228a6541fc37cdd159575f4b030b3c9:1
  • value  149934556
    address  3MdBa1MzDKT4kaT39anBTtGckHWSnjQ6Pn